Rep Power: 410 no shrouds.
shield mod? bend the shield, you mean? don't do that to bi-xenons. what you want to do is a washer mod, but with the washer mod you get a fuzzier cutoff with a little more color. not worth it if you don't know that. if you want to do a washer mod thouhg, get some small washers that will fit around the bottom pegs of your projector and space the lense away from the shield and relfector bowl. use the same number of washers for each bottom peg.
